Hundreds of new guns worth thousands of dollars are now in the hands of criminals across California and beyond after a burglary at a Rocklin gun store.

Around 4AM Sunday, a stolen gold Nissan Maxima smashed through the front door and security gate at Nor Cal Gun Vault on Stanford Ranch Road, according to investigators.

The thieves got out and crawled through a hole at the bottom of the gate created by the impact, officers said. Once inside, they stole roughly 100 guns, where about 90 of them were handguns.

It makes me sick because I know all those guns are now in the absolute wrong hands,” said Bryce Volarich, the store’s assistant manager.

Most of the guns were in wooden cabinets with glass coverings. The thieves broke right through them to reach the guns – causing thousands of dollars in damages. Many of the weapons were worth more than $1,000 …Read the Rest
